📘What to Expect on the Arkansas DMV Written Test

Aspect Details
Number of Questions 25
Passing Score 80% (20 correct answers required)
Test Format Multiple Choice
Time Limit No official limit (typically 20-25 mins)
Minimum Age Requirement 14 years (Learner’s Permit)
Test Languages English
Topics Covered Road Signs, Traffic Rules, Safety Regulations
Retake Policy Allowed after five calendar days if failed

❓Frequently Asked Questions

How old must I be to apply for a learner's permit in Arkansas?
You must be at least 14 years old to obtain a learner’s permit in Arkansas.
What documents do I need for my Arkansas DMV test?
You will need proof of identity (birth certificate, passport), your Social Security number, and proof of Arkansas residency (school records, utility bill).
What if I fail my Arkansas DMV written test?
If you fail, you must wait at least five calendar days before retaking the test. Arkansas permits multiple retakes but additional fees may apply.
Does the Arkansas DMV test have a time limit?
No, Arkansas does not enforce an official time limit, though most applicants finish within 20-25 minutes.
Can I take the Arkansas DMV permit test in languages other than English?
Currently, the Arkansas DMV test is offered only in English.
How many correct answers are needed to pass the Arkansas DMV test?
You must correctly answer at least 20 of the 25 questions to pass, achieving an 80% passing score.
Is an appointment necessary to take the permit test at Arkansas DMV?
Appointments are recommended to minimize wait times. Contact your local DMV to confirm availability and scheduling.
Is the Arkansas Driver's Manual permitted during my permit test?
No, the test is closed-book. No manuals, notes, or electronic devices may be used during the exam.
